Preparation Before Visiting Australia
Before embarking on your Australian adventure, there are a few important things to consider. First and foremost, ensure that your passport is valid for at least six months beyond your planned departure date. It's also advisable to purchase comprehensive travel insurance to cover unforeseen events.
How to Get a Visa and Other Required Documents
Most travelers to Australia need a visa, and fortunately, the process is relatively straightforward. You can apply for an Electronic Travel Authority (ETA) online, making it convenient and quick. Make sure to check the latest visa requirements and fees on the official Australian government website before applying.
Places to Visit in Australia
Australia boasts a plethora of attractions. Sydney's iconic Opera House and Harbour Bridge are must-see landmarks. Explore Melbourne's vibrant arts scene and coffee culture. Head to the Great Barrier Reef for world-class snorkeling and diving, or venture into the rugged Outback to witness the awe-inspiring Uluru (Ayers Rock). Don't forget the pristine beaches of the Whitsundays and the ancient rainforests of the Daintree.
Places to Visit in Small Towns
While the big cities offer a lot, don't overlook Australia's charming small towns. Visit Byron Bay for its laid-back vibe, Surfers Paradise for its golden beaches, and Port Douglas for its boutique shops and fine dining. Small towns like Alice Springs and Broome offer unique Outback experiences and indigenous cultural encounters.
Personal Vehicle vs. Public Transport
The choice between personal vehicle and public transport largely depends on your itinerary. If you plan to explore major cities, public transport is efficient and cost-effective. However, for exploring remote areas and small towns, renting a vehicle is ideal. Australia offers well-maintained road networks and scenic routes for road trips.
Booking Accommodation: Couch Surfing and Cheap Hotels
For budget-conscious travelers, Couchsurfing is a fantastic option to connect with locals and find free accommodation. Alternatively, you can book affordable hotels through websites like Booking.com or Hostelworld. Don't forget to check for reviews and ratings to ensure a comfortable stay.
Renting a Vehicle as a Tourist
Renting a vehicle in Australia as a tourist is hassle-free. International travelers can easily rent cars from reputable agencies at major airports and city centers. Ensure you have a valid driver's license and familiarize yourself with Australian road rules, as they may differ from your home country.
Top Picks for Trekking and Solo Camping
Australia offers some of the world's most scenic trekking and camping opportunities. Explore the stunning landscapes of the Blue Mountains, hike through the ancient Kakadu National Park, or challenge yourself with the Overland Track in Tasmania. Remember to obtain any necessary permits and follow Leave No Trace principles for responsible camping.
Applying for an International Driving License in India for Australia
To drive legally in Australia as an Indian tourist, you'll need an International Driving Permit Australia (IDP). Apply for an IDP through your local Regional Transport Office (RTO) in India before your trip. Ensure that you carry your Indian driver's license and IDP while driving in Australia to avoid any legal issues.

Snorkeling is one of the most popular sea activities, especially during holidays. Using simple equipment like masks and fins, people can swim near the water's surface while looking below to enjoy the rich sea organisms, from coral reefs to tropical fish and sharks. Some of the best spots to snorkel include Hanauma Bay in Hawaii, Ningaloo Reef in Australia, and Dahab in Egypt.
The Hawaiian Hanauma Bay is populated by various fish species, eels, and shellfish. Originally a volcanic crater, the bay is one of the country's best beaches, which is known for its rich sea life. Another great snorkeling spot in Hawaii is Kauai Island. Known for its green sea turtles, the island also houses rare fish species such as rainbow-colored wrasses.
It's no surprise that Australia attracts sea lovers from around the world. The continent-large island has beautiful beaches teeming with marine life. Swimmers can easily access Ningaloo Reef from the shore. They can enjoy tranquil waters carrying humpback whales, mantas, and octopi. For those seeking coral formations, the Australian Bait reef in Whitsunday Islands contains the Stepping Stones, which consist of coral-covered pinnacles that almost peep over the water's surface.
The Caribbean region is famous for its beaches, and Islas de la Bahia in Honduras is among the best. Also known as Bay Islands, Islas de la Bahia is densely populated with coral reefs and exotic fish species. Snorkelers can enjoy the view of the clear waters before diving in to greet the local denizens of the sea.
Ilha Grande in Brazil contains the Lagoa Azul, whose warm waters are ideal for swimmers and seahorses. Snorkelers may also notice some shipwrecks from colonial times during their swim.
Swimmers looking to check whale spotting off their bucket list would enjoy the White House Reef Snorkel Trail in Turks and Caicos' Salt Cay island. From January to April, the island typically welcomes migrating humpback whales, allowing swimmers to watch these majestic creatures up close. Dolphin sightings are one thing, but swimming alongside these friendly creatures is a whole other experience. The Mikura-jima island in Japan is better suited for snorkeling experts who can navigate the risky waters to reach the local bottlenose dolphins.
Countless jellyfish inhabit Jellyfish Lake in Palau. Situated in the Pacific Ocean, the Palau islands contain marine lakes bursting with sea life of all kinds. Snorkelers can float among the harmless jellyfish and enjoy a serene experience.
Asia also offers some of the most mesmerizing snorkeling destinations worldwide. Dubbed "an untouched piece of art," Sipadan in Malaysia provides swimmers with colorful coral reefs and friendly sea turtles. In Thailand, Koh Tao stands out with its crystal-clear green waters. Snorkelers can dive in from the shore and encounter different tropical fish and shark species.
Perhaps Africa is not instantly synonymous with sea life, but marine enthusiasts frequently visit Egypt for great snorkeling experiences. Located in Sinai, Dahab's coastline boasts vibrant coral walls that are a must-see for all divers. Further south, Mozambique is an unusual but compelling destination for snorkeling fans. Comprising six islands, the Bazaruto Archipelago in Mozambique has soft sandy shores overlooking clear, calm waters, making it a relaxing and enjoyable spot for snorkelers.

Sailing the Whitsundays: A Nautical Paradise
The Whitsunday Islands, nestled off the coast of Queensland, Australia, are a sailor's haven, offering a unique and unforgettable experience for those seeking an adventure on the high seas. Sailing through the Whitsundays is a dream come true for enthusiasts and novices alike, with its crystal-clear waters, pristine beaches, and a diverse array of marine life. Let's explore what makes sailing in the Whitsundays a truly exceptional maritime adventure.
The Whitsunday Islands: A Tropical Archipelago
The Whitsundays consist of 74 stunning islands, each with its own unique charm and natural beauty. Picture-perfect landscapes, dense rainforests, and vibrant coral reefs create a mesmerizing backdrop for your sailing journey. Whether you're an experienced sailor or a first-time adventurer, navigating the calm azure waters around these islands is an experience like no other.
Whitehaven Beach: A Slice of Paradise
No trip to the Whitsundays is complete without a visit to the world-renowned Whitehaven Beach. With its pure white silica sand stretching for seven kilometers, it's consistently ranked among the top beaches globally. Drop anchor and step onto the velvety sands, where the turquoise waters meet the shore, creating a breathtaking panorama that begs to be explored.
Snorkeling and Diving Extravaganza
Beneath the surface lies a vibrant underwater world teeming with colorful coral formations and an abundance of marine life. Grab your snorkeling gear and dive into the warm, inviting waters to discover the magic of the Great Barrier Reef. From clownfish to giant clams, the Whitsundays offer a kaleidoscope of marine wonders, making it a diver's paradise.
A Sailing Experience for Every Sailor
Whether you're a seasoned sailor or a novice, the Whitsundays cater to all levels of expertise. Charter your private yacht, join a group sailing tour, or hire a skipper to guide you through these idyllic waters. The gentle winds and well-marked channels make it an ideal destination for those eager to hoist the sails and set forth on an adventure.
Sunset Serenity and Stargazing
As the day winds down, witness the spectacular Whitsunday sunset from the deck of your sailing vessel. The sky transforms into a canvas of warm hues, casting a magical glow over the islands. After dark, far away from city lights, the Whitsundays provide a clear canvas for stargazing. Marvel at the Southern Hemisphere constellations as you enjoy the tranquility of the night at sea.
Planning Your Whitsunday Sailing Adventure
Before embarking on your Whitsunday sailing escapade, ensure you plan accordingly. Check the weather, research sailing routes, and consider the various islands you want to explore. Whether you're seeking a romantic getaway, a family adventure, or a solo exploration, the Whitsundays offer diverse experiences for all.
In conclusion, sailing the Whitsundays is not just a vacation; it's a journey into a nautical paradise. With its breathtaking landscapes, aquatic wonders, and sailing opportunities for every enthusiast, the Whitsundays beckon those with a love for the sea to set sail and create lasting memories on these enchanting islands.
